ReplicationConfiguration
import type { ReplicationConfiguration } from "https://aws-api.deno.dev/v0.3/services/mgn.ts?docs=full";
interface ReplicationConfiguration {
associateDefaultSecurityGroup?: boolean | null;
bandwidthThrottling?: number | null;
createPublicIP?: boolean | null;
dataPlaneRouting?: ReplicationConfigurationDataPlaneRouting | null;
defaultLargeStagingDiskType?: ReplicationConfigurationDefaultLargeStagingDiskType | null;
ebsEncryption?: ReplicationConfigurationEbsEncryption | null;
ebsEncryptionKeyArn?: string | null;
name?: string | null;
replicatedDisks?: ReplicationConfigurationReplicatedDisk[] | null;
replicationServerInstanceType?: string | null;
replicationServersSecurityGroupsIDs?: string[] | null;
sourceServerID?: string | null;
stagingAreaSubnetId?: string | null;
stagingAreaTags?: {} | null;
[key: string]: string | null | undefined;
useDedicatedReplicationServer?: boolean | null;
}§Properties
§
associateDefaultSecurityGroup?: boolean | null
[src]Replication Configuration associate default Application Migration Service Security Group.
§
dataPlaneRouting?: ReplicationConfigurationDataPlaneRouting | null
[src]Replication Configuration data plane routing.
§
defaultLargeStagingDiskType?: ReplicationConfigurationDefaultLargeStagingDiskType | null
[src]Replication Configuration use default large Staging Disks.
§
ebsEncryption?: ReplicationConfigurationEbsEncryption | null
[src]Replication Configuration EBS encryption.
§
replicatedDisks?: ReplicationConfigurationReplicatedDisk[] | null
[src]Replication Configuration replicated disks.
§
replicationServerInstanceType?: string | null
[src]Replication Configuration Replication Server instance type.
§
replicationServersSecurityGroupsIDs?: string[] | null
[src]Replication Configuration Replication Server Security Group IDs.